对于nofollow属性,相信广大的seo们并不陌生,但是却很少好有人细心的去研究它。那么nofollow标签有什么作用?其作用在于告诉搜索引擎“不要追踪此网页上的链接”或“不要追踪此特定链接”,也就是说这个链接不是一个信任票,俗称不传递权重。
下面我们看看百度官方公布的,和在a标签里使用nofollow的有关的信息。
以下信息援引自百度搜索帮助中心
如果您不想百度追踪某一条特定链接,百度还支持更精确的控制,请将此标记直接写在某条链接上:sign in
由此可见,百度是完全支持nofollow的。
不过nofollow有个特点,就是目前各大搜索引擎中,对于nofollow的处理是,虽不传递权重,但主页依旧会丢失权重。
举个例子,假如你的页面有5个链接,那么不论你这5个链接中有没有nofollow属性,你这个页面的权重都会分散给这5个链接,只不过分给带nofollow属性的权重会自动消失,本页面改丢失权重的照样丢失而已。于是很多seo就会觉得nofollow是个损人不利己的东西,于是平时并不怎么使用nofollow属性。其实,这种理解是错误的。
nofollow最重要的一个特性,是不追踪链接。也就是说蜘蛛将不会顺着这个链接爬向其所指页面。活用此属性最重要的意义在于控制蜘蛛在站内的爬行轨迹。
众多周知,内链控制站内权重分配的重要方式,获取内链越多的网页,其获得的域名权重分配就越多。其实新手们若是认真思考一下,为什么获得的内链越多,站内获得的权重分配就越多?他获取的a标签越多,那么其被蜘蛛爬取的就越多,所以利用nofollow控制蜘蛛的爬行轨迹,进而调节网站内部的权重分配。但是在这里,我要提醒一下大家,并非站内重要的页面被蜘蛛爬行的越多就越好,因为当你站内文章数量庞大时,你就要面临解决收录率的问题。而蜘蛛在你站内停留时间是有限的,如何在有限的时间内,要蜘蛛进行充分爬取,同时又照顾到关键页面的权重分配,这就是一个很复杂的站内设计问题了,我会在今后的文中和大家探讨。
文章转自公众号:SEO实战营(ID:ilottecn),原文链接:https://mp.weixin.qq.com/s/C2ycU5I-GQitUPWwYnOErQ